Abstract
Methods for producing Fabs and IgG bi-specific antibodies comprising expressing nucleic acids encoding designed residues in the CH1/CL interface are provided. Also provided are Fabs and IgG bi-specific antibodies produced according to the provided methods as well as nucleic acids, vectors and host cells encoding the same.

1 . A first and second fragment, antigen binding (Fab) comprising:
a first heavy chain variable domain (V H ), a first human IgG heavy chain constant (C H 1) domain having an alanine at residue 145 according to Kabat Numbering and an alanine or a glycine at residue 188 according to Kabat Numbering, a first light chain variable (V L ) domain, and a first human light chain kappa constant (Ck) domain having an arginine at residue 131 according to Kabat Numbering and an isoleucine at residue 176 according to Kabat Numbering; and a second heavy chain variable (V H ) domain, a second human constant C H 1 domain, a second light chain variable (V L ) domain, and a second human light chain kappa (Ck) domain, wherein each of the first V H domain and the first V L domain comprise three complementarity determining regions (CDRs) which direct binding to a first antigen, each of the second V H domain and the second V L domain comprise three CDRs which direct binding to a second antigen that differs from the first antigen, and (i) the second human C H 1 domain has the wild-type human IgG C H 1 sequence and the second human Ck domain has the wild type human Ck sequence, (ii) the second human C H 1 domain comprises an isoleucine at residue 188 according to Kabat Numbering and the second human Ck domain has an alanine or a glycine at residue 176 according to Kabat Numbering, or (iii) the second human C H 1 domain comprises a glutamic acid at residue 221 according to Kabat Numbering and the second human Ck domain has lysine at residue 123 according to Kabat Numbering.
